Uncover the Hidden Good Effects of Nicotine**: A Guide to Its Surprising Benefits

Nicotine, a substance often associated with negative health effects, has recently gained attention for its potential good effects. While it is crucial to note that nicotine addiction is a serious issue with adverse consequences, research has shed light on the paradoxical benefits of this controversial substance.

In this comprehensive article, we will explore the positive effects of nicotine, backed by scientific evidence. From improved cognitive function to potential therapeutic applications, discover the surprising ways in which nicotine may contribute to overall well-being.

Therapeutic Applications: Potential Benefits in Neurological Disorders

Disorder Potential Benefits Citation
Alzheimer's Disease Nicotine may improve cognitive function and reduce amyloid plaque formation Nicotine in Alzheimer's disease: a potential therapeutic agent?
Parkinson's Disease Nicotine may alleviate symptoms of Parkinson's disease, such as tremors and muscle rigidity Nicotine replacement therapy for Parkinson's disease: a randomized, placebo-controlled trial
